Output 73a44c384c279b57dbf1dc616b339e154071c171cd835041339b01b325c5f964:0

value
3070616
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8c976492bf2e48bddb342f0fc32a5c52b60dfbbeee1bdbcdc6eae9d73ad60122
address
bc1p3jtkfy4l9eytmke59u8ux2ju22mqm7a7acdahnwxat5awwkkqy3qdtqxxd
transaction
73a44c384c279b57dbf1dc616b339e154071c171cd835041339b01b325c5f964